Title: Heating /Gas Engineer – Install and Service (Domestic and Commercial Builds)

Location of Works: Corbridge, A69 Corridor

The Company: Long standing Heating and Plumbing Business based in the North East are seeking additional Heating and Gas Engineers, due to expansion and increasing workload.  

Package:

Basic Salary:  £36,000 - £40,000

Monday to Friday 8am until 4.30PM with a 30-minute lunch

Travel time is paid, but with very local works, it’s very little and on occasion.

Company van and can be used for personal use.

Overtime is available and overtime rates vary depending on the day/ time.

23 days’ holiday plus bank holidays

Career Progression

Performance bonus scheme, option for private healthcare.

Main Responsibilities:

Install and Service – Oil, Natural gas, LPG and Heat Pumps. (domestic and commercial customers)

Install – Oil or gas boilers

Plumbing and heating projects such as installation of boiler rooms with an emphasis on renewable technology.

Knowledge and experience:

2 years plus experience within the Gas and plumbing industry

Experience in both domestic and commercial properties.

Installed and serviced boiler rooms

Gas safe registered, NVQ level 3 Plumbing and Heating

BPEC Heat Pumps

Fgas qualified
